WebCyclospora cayetanensis and Cystoisospora belli (formerly Isospora belli) are unicellular coccidian parasites causing gastrointestinal disease, mainly in the tropical and subtropical climates. Ingestion of sporulated oocysts in fecal contaminated food, water or other transmission vehicle causes infection in susceptible subjects.

WebCyclospora is diagnosed by finding the characteristic oocysts in feces. The oocysts are unsporulated when passed and can be identified readily using fluorescence microscopy; … WebThe size of Isospora canis oocysts is 37 × 30 μm, while Isospora ohioensis- complex oocysts are smaller, about 25 × 20 μm. The species of I. ohioensis -complex parasites cannot be identified morphologically. In fresh feces, the oocysts are in unsporulated and in noninfective form, but they, after 1–4 days, become infectious through sporulation.

All are obligate intracellular parasites, with Isospora and the microsporidia being primarily associated with immunocompromised hosts.
